Sarah Greising, PhD, was selected to serve as a member of the Orthopaedic Research Society (ORS) Women's Leadership Forum (WLF). Her two-year term begins February 17, 2021.
The WLF seeks to mentor, foster, encourage, and inspire women at the start and throughout their careers in orthopaedic research, and will assist women in obtaining leadership roles in orthopaedic-related organizations.

Sarah Greising, PhD, will be contributing to a scientific research workshop organized by the Eunice Kennedy Shriver National Institute of Child Health and Human Development (NICHD). The workshop is titled Opportunities for Rapid Advancement of Limb Regeneration: From Animal Models to Humans, and will be held February 17-18, 2021.

Sarah M Greising, PhD, assistant professor in the School of Kinesiology and director of the Skeletal Muscle Plasticity and Regeneration Laboratory (SMPRL), published an editorial titled, “Cross-talk with skeletal muscle and its nexus with regenerative rehabilitation,” in Connective Tissue Research with colleague Vincent Wang, PhD, of Virginia Tech. Both Drs. Greising and Wang serve as associate editors for Connective Tissue Research and together guest edited a special issue of the journal.

Dr. Jake Sorensen, a postdoctoral fellow in Dr. Sarah Greising's laboratory, received an award at the American Physiological Society’s Integrative Physiology of Exercise 2020 conference for his work. The award was one of two sponsored by the Journal of Applied Physiology for oral presentations during the meeting.
